下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、 浅谈计算机围棋中的搜索算法 贺天琦摘 要:随着科技的发展,人工智能的开发很受追捧,博弈已经成为人工智能研究的重点目标。他们是相互促进的关系,因为人工智能的发展在很大程度上依靠博弈的发展。虽然棋类博弈的结果令人满意,但是在围棋领域却依旧不理想,没有较大的突破。因此,近年來才有众多的人力和物力投入到计算机围棋研究上。关键词:围棋;计算机;算法观察人工智能并不长但起起落落的发展史可以发现,凡是人工智能技术的跃升,都是在棋类运动上与人类较量,进而通过机器完胜人类来证明人工智能的发展程度。但是围棋技术的发展却面临了很多难题。虽然现在的科技很发达,但是
2、通过分析可以看出,现有的围棋程序还有待提高。对于计算机来说,在围棋方面,比较难以处理的是其中的模糊概念,因为这些是很难用算法设计的。围棋本身就是考验人智力与思维的一种博弈方式,也是因为如此,开发计算机围棋程序不仅是为了满足人类的娱乐需求,也是在考验设计者的思维是否活跃。所以,设计开发计算机围棋是很有意义的一项工程。一、计算机围棋中的算法种类目前的国内外市场对于围棋的研究主要有三种方法,分别是基础算法、搜索算法以及学习算法,每类算法里面包含的小型算法都是很多的。笔者着重研究的是搜索算法,所以简单地介绍一下搜索算法中小的算法种类。搜索算法中包括minmax算法、negmax算法、mtdf算法等,因
3、为搜索算法是与人竞技的一种围棋程序,需要有完整的计算和精确的时间对峙。当然,在搜索算法中,不免会包含数学形态学、遗传算法、模糊学习法等算法来完善这道程序。二、计算机围棋研究这是一个不断追求超越的年代,不仅经济在发展,科技也在不断地进步。因此,对于围棋搜索算法方面的研究也没有滞后,有很多的创新点。第一,不断地提出新的思维模式,而且在不断地完善完棋手的思维,计算机的程序在不停地探讨新的思维空间。在一盘围棋的棋局中,应该先对整盘棋局进行评估分析,经过仔细推敲来判断出棋局的死活。当然对于棋局死活的判断并非简单的事情,而且对于有些棋局也不一定能够判断出死活。虽然如此,这种思想和入手的方式是不可缺少的,从
4、而在棋手对决时,就给棋手造成困难,让其在完胜的情况下由程序判断出的时间指数。第二,在程序的设计中,经常会有出其不意的设计。在死活搜索中,它是通过这种搜索方式,通过直接的算法方式直接地面向目标,在棋局进行过程中,计算这颗旗子是救还是舍。但是实验发现,这种搜索方式有不足之处,就是浪费时间,不能直接地、快速地传递出正确的指令和判断。这也就需要在程序中不断改进,从而达到人性化运用,提高它的利用价值。第三,在上面的介绍中,我们可以看到,搜索算法中还涉及数学形态学,引用了数学中的函数和计算。在程序设计算法的过程中,运用数学的函数型模式来有效计算每个旗子出现在某一位置的概率,以及棋子在落下后出现在哪一范围内
5、的比例比较大,这是与人类棋手对决的关键一项,是不可缺少的。通过直观的函数图像反应,然后做出正确的判断,再根据数字明确地计算在对方落子后下一步该如何走,才能置对方于死地或者吃掉对方的棋子。由此可以看出,在计算机围棋设计中,程序师对围棋程序的设计考虑得很周到,这也是在不断的尝试和改进中的发光点。第四,在数字算法的不断发掘之后,又出现了复合目标搜索算法。这种算法贵在复合的方式。这种算法主要运用简单的基本函数,通过单一的目标,对当时棋局的形式建立二维的向量,从而分析和决定棋子的下一步走向。这种算法简单,其可用率也是比较大的。第五,在不断的开发和设计中,围棋程序搜索算法的设计师也没有让我们失望,陆续地设计出了pemis模拟库与定式库学习算法。这种算法是一种对称的棋局方式,能够在棋局中建立黑白的不同模式,可进行旋转和移动等,而且在使用的过程中所占的空间较小,对于围棋程序来说是一个很好的算法设计,在有利的情况下又不浪费所占的空间。总之,在计算机围棋研究的过程中,不同的算法得出来的效果是不同的,在不断地探究搜索算法和完善算法时,就会发现,棋类博弈中的围棋的研究领域是很大的,而且具有很高的研究价值,促进了人类设计思维的
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 人教部编版二年级语文上册第15课《八角楼上》精美课件
- 吉首大学《会展策划与管理》2021-2022学年第一学期期末试卷
- 《机械设计基础》-试卷17
- 吉林艺术学院《现代教育研究方法》2021-2022学年第一学期期末试卷
- 2024年共建单位挂牌合同范本
- 吉林师范大学《篆书理论与技法II》2021-2022学年第一学期期末试卷
- 2024年大亚湾旅游合作协议书模板范本
- 2022年公务员多省联考《申论》真题(山西省市卷)及答案解析
- 面粉厂小型设备转让协议书范文
- 钢结构建筑顶升复位专项方案
- 功能性卫生巾调研报告
- 拉弯矫培训ppt课件
- 怎样提出好的改善提案5篇
- 口腔诊疗前、中、后牙椅消毒流程(全)
- 《服装市场营销》课程标准.
- xx医院三季度药事管理委员会会议纪要
- 保护野生动物的英文宣传标语
- 茶叶审评细则 - 茶业大赛
- 杜瓦罐使用说明书
- 红色沉稳大气商务通用微立体企业公司介绍公司简介公司产品宣传营销策划方案动态ppt模板
- 园林景观施工界面划分(参考模板)
评论
0/150
提交评论